Traveling to Buckingham Palace

Travel Tip posted by cicero

If you are wanting to go and see Buckingham Palace then Green Park Tube station is the closest Tube station. St James is also quite close but most people are already on the Piccadilly Line (the blue one).

My favourite way to get there is to walk down from Leicester Square, through Trafalgar Sq and then all the way down the Mall which looks straight at the Buckingham Palace. This is a much longer walk but is very rewarding.

Before taking a bicycle / cycle rickshaw in London get a price from the rider!

Travel Tip posted by cicero

If you are traveling to London and are anywhere around the Regent St, Soho, Piccadilly Circus, Leicester Square area then you will see a few bicycle taxis / pedicabs / rickshaws which will be happy to take you anywhere.

I know it looks romantic, even on a cold winters night but make sure you get a price BEFORE getting in the rickshaw. I have known many a person to get fleeced on these things but being over charged terribly.

In London stand on the right when on escalators

Travel Tip posted by cicero

With the millions of tourists traveling to London every year the transport system and public areas can get pretty crowded. To keep in good with the locals and allow people to get where they need to go in London stand to the right of the escalators. This allows a free space on the left for those keen enough or wanting to to get past and on their way.

It is not a matter of filling up every step as full as possible as some of the escalators in London, especially on the Tube can be quite long and you won't be popular if you can't get out of the way of the busy local trying to get up faster.

The London Underground (Tube) doesn't run all night long

Travel Tip posted by cicero

The Tube doesn't run all night long in London. So if you were expecting that London, being the vibing bustling metropolis, would have all night transport then sadly you are wrong. Be aware of this. Most trains have their last run between 12.30 - 1.00am. Don't get caught out as getting home otherwise can be a pain in the butt.

There are night buses if you are caught out after the Tube shuts but these are harder to work out and you may share the seat with an inebriated, smelly dude.

Trolley service Dim Sum (Yum Cha) in London @ Chen Cheng Ku

Travel Tip posted by cicero

Trolley service Yum Cha (Dim Sum) restaurants are harder to come by outside China, especially outside Hong Kong. There is one place left in London that still does it well and has good Dim Sum. The chinese restaurant is called Chen Cheung Ku and it is located just around the corner from the main Chinatown strip in London near SOHO. The closest Tube Stations are Piccadilly Circus or Leicester Square, from there it is a very short walk. I have tried to attach a Google Map to help.

Hampton Court Palace is worth a visit

Travel Tip posted by cicero

Hampton Court Palace is part of the Historic Royal Palaces. King Henry VIII is the Royal who had the most impact on Hampton Court. If you visit their website you can get the Top 10 List for when you are there but I recommend you just show up, get hold of the free audio tour, and start walking. Try to follow the tour as you will ensure you don't miss anything.

If I could give any tips for visiting Hampton Court Palace it would be to allow alot of time. It can take a few hours if you really do it properly, but either way you should go there.

Waterloo Bridge gives you a great view of London

Travel Tip posted by cicero

If you visiting London and want to get a really nice view of things on the Thames then I can recommend walking half way across the Waterloo Bridge and stopping. This gives you a great view down the Thames towards the London Eye, Houses of Parliament and a good view back the other way towards St Paul's Cathedral, Millennium Bridge and the rest South Bank.

If just gives you a good sense of where you are and lets you take a little more than the tightly packed streets of London often allow.
